Georgia May King (born 18 November 1986) is a Scottish actress.

Career

Although King grew up dreaming of being a director, she got her break into acting when she was 18 and still working at a cheese shop, making her professional debut as Rosamond Oliver in ''
Jane Eyre ''Jane Eyre'' ( ; originally published as ''Jane Eyre: An Autobiography'') is a novel by the English writer Charlotte Brontë. It was published under her pen name "Currer Bell" on 19 October 1847 by Smith, Elder & Co. of London. The first ...
''. It was her very first audition "and I booked it," she said. "I was like, 'Oh my Lord, this is amazing!'" However, she was nearly unable to play the role. A source stated that "a week before the day she began filming, King felt stomach pains, then had her appendix rupture. Her agent told the producers that she was unlikely to recover from the operation to remove it for at least ten days." Another actress was cast, but King recovered in time and was able to get the required medical clearance to film. She is best known as Goldie, a surrogate mother in the American sitcom, '' The New Normal''. Formerly, she was well known for her acclaimed performance as the tyrannical head-girl Harriet Bentley in 2008's '' Wild Child'', and as cruel, conniving Sophie in the 2009
